Facilities Manager 

What this job involves –  
 

The Facilities Manager will be the single point of contact on a site responsible for facilities management, assisting the Senior FM or Regional Manager with the delivery of quality facility management services. This role will coordinate and manage tenant requirements and service delivery to ensure satisfaction.    
 

What is your day to day?    

  • Represent the FM function on site and be a point of contact for the client in case of questions. 

  • Develop and implement innovative programs, processes and procedures that reduce short and long term operating costs and increase productivity by working closely with the reast of the Facility Management Team and the client.  

  • Oversee the appropriate monthly/quarterly/annual reporting appropriate for the client.  

  • Assist with the development and management of the facilities budgets for the buildings and grounds in your scope, by interfacing closely with the client representative  

  • Manage the delivery of the facility services (both hard and soft) through inhouse or outsourced teams. 

  • Ensure the smooth day-to-day operations, communications and needs of corporate tenant areas. 

  • Regularly review performance of own and outsourced teams through KPI management and governance.
